Comprehending key features is vital when making your purchase. Below are crucial aspects to take into account:

Motor Power: Measured in horsepower (HP), a motor's rating suggests its strength. For casual walking, 1.0 to 1.5 HP suffices. For running, try to find 2.0 HP or more.

Belt Size: A broader and longer belt supplies more room for motion. For taller users, a minimum length of 55 inches is suggested.

Speed Range: Ensure the treadmill can accommodate your speed preferences. Most standard models range from 0.5 to 10 miles per hour.

Slope Options: Incline features include variety to exercises and can intensify the workout. Look for models with a minimum of 10% incline ability.

Cushioning System: Modern treadmills often come with shock-absorbing systems to decrease impact on joints. This feature is especially beneficial for individuals prone to injury.

Console Features: Look for easy to use consoles that provide important metrics and are suitable with physical fitness apps for tracking development.

Budget: Treadmill costs in the UK can vary commonly. Usually, manual models can begin around ₤ 100, while higher-end electric treadmills might cost ₤ 1,000 or more.

Just how much should I spend on a treadmill?
The price of a treadmill can differ greatly. A budget of ₤ 500 can secure a decent entry-level model, while major runners may consider spending ₤ 1,000 to ₤ 3,000 for high-end functions.
2. Can I get an excellent workout on a manual treadmill?
Yes, manual treadmills can offer a reliable exercise by engaging more muscles, however they might not be as suitable for high-speed runs compared to electric treadmills.
3. What's the benefit of a folding treadmill?
Folding treadmills save space and are ideal for home use, especially in smaller sized homes or houses.
4. Is a treadmill worth it for home workouts?
Absolutely! Treadmills provide benefit, control over workout strength, and a consistent platform for working out, making them valuable for keeping physical fitness in your home.
5. How often should I use my treadmill?
For optimum outcomes, go for a minimum of 150 minutes of moderate-intensity workout each week, which corresponds to roughly 30 minutes on the treadmill, 5 days a week.
